[Minuteman missile sticker]
Sticker bearing the emblem for the Minuteman line of intercontinental ballistic missiles (ICBM) developed by Boeing for the United States Air Force, circa 1960s. Emblem depicts a Revolutionary War-era minuteman standing next to a missile.

[Student notebook issued by Boeing Flying Fortress School]
Student notebook issued by the Boeing Flying Fortress School in Seattle, Washington, circa 1940s. Contains information about the B-17F, including study guide questions and trouble charts. 23 typed pages.

[Study guides issued by Boeing Flying Fortress School]
Study guides issued by the Boeing Flying Fortress School in Seattle, Washington, circa 1940s. Contains information about engine operation, engine maintenance, and the induction, fuel, and oil systems for the B-17F. 25 typed pages.

[Study guides issued by Boeing Flying Fortress School]
Study guides issued by the Boeing Flying Fortress School in Seattle, Washington, circa 1940s. Contains information about the hydraulic, oxygen, anti-icer, heating and ventilation, and de-icer systems for the B-17F. 22 typed pages.

[Study guides issued by Boeing Flying Fortress School]
Study guides issued by the Boeing Flying Fortress School in Seattle, Washington, circa 1940s. Contains information about electrical system for the B-17F. 19 typed pages.

[Study guides issued by Boeing Flying Fortress School]
Study guides issued by the Boeing Flying Fortress School in Seattle, Washington, circa 1940s. Contains information about navigation, flight, engine, and miscellaneous instruments for the B-17F. 16 typed pages.

[Telegram to "Boehing Aeroplane Co." (Boeing Airplane Company) from unidentified person, October 30, 1917]
Telegram to "Boehing Aeroplane Co." (Boeing Airplane Company) from an unidentified person, October 30, 1917. Inquires if Boeing wants a "practically new Curtiss Model F flying boat pusher type two." One typed page.
